The recent Osprey crash off the coast of Japan, which resulted in eight fatalities, has been attributed to a catastrophic failure in the gearbox, according to the Air Force. This mechanical malfunction led to the tragic incident, highlighting the importance of regular maintenance and safety checks on aircraft to prevent such disasters from occurring. Additionally, it was revealed that the pilot’s decision to continue flying despite the cracks in the gear exacerbated the situation, ultimately leading to the fatal crash.
The investigation conducted by the Air Force determined that the cracks in a metal gear played a significant role in the deadly Osprey crash near Japan.
